What is the reason for the Malibu XL not accelerating when stepping on the throttle?

I've been driving for many years, and encountering the issue of the Malibu XL not accelerating when stepping on the gas pedal isn't the first time. The most common cause is a problem with the fuel system, such as insufficient fuel supply from the fuel pump or clogged fuel injectors. When stepping on the gas pedal, the engine doesn't get enough fuel, and the car loses power. A dirty air filter can also block the air intake, affecting acceleration. If there's an issue with the ignition system, like worn spark plugs or a faulty ignition coil, the engine misfires, and the throttle response becomes sluggish. Sensor failures are also common; for example, if the throttle position sensor malfunctions, the computer doesn't know how to adjust the throttle opening. Transmission problems shouldn't be ignored either, especially in automatic cars. If the clutch slips or gear shifts aren't smooth, the throttle response slows down. Safety first—this issue can become dangerous if left unchecked while driving. Quickly inspect wear-and-tear parts like spark plugs and filters, and if the problem persists, take it to a professional shop for diagnosis. Don't risk driving on the highway.

P2106 Trouble Code Solution?

P2106 trouble causes include TACM circuit or connector failure, electronic control module (PCM or ECM) failure, so OBD detection and solution are required. Here are the specific details about P2106 trouble code: 1. Meaning: P2106 trouble code, applicable to all car manufacturers, means Throttle Actuator Control System. 2. Introduction: The throttle actuator is a stepper motor responsible for controlling throttle opening according to instructions from the throttle control module. If the electronic control module detects that the Throttle Actuator Control Motor (TACM) system is in forced limited power mode during Failure Mode Effects Management (FMEM) mode operation, this trouble code will appear. Fault causes include TACM circuit or connector failure, electronic control module (PCM or ECM) failure, etc. 3. Fault Clearing: After troubleshooting, the trouble code needs to be cleared. When clearing trouble codes, it must be done according to the specified clearing method for the corresponding vehicle model. Never directly disconnect the negative battery cable just to clear the trouble code. Otherwise, it may cause some vehicle models' control center computers to lose normal records.

What brand is the Outlander's transmission?

The transmission manufacturer used in the Mitsubishi Outlander is Japan's Jatco, employing the latest CVT8 transmission technology, which features a wide gear range and smooth acceleration performance. Here are the relevant details about the Mitsubishi Outlander: 1. Powertrain: This vehicle offers two powertrain models equipped with 2.0L and 2.4L naturally aspirated engines, paired with a CVT continuously variable transmission. 2. Advantages: The Outlander's appearance resembles an SUV, with a stylish and modern design, soft lines, and a sedan-style suspension structure that provides a car-like ride. The driver's seat is higher than that of a sedan, offering a broad field of vision. With a minimum ground clearance of 205 mm, it has better off-road capability than a sedan and better stability and safety than an SUV.

What does nanoe mean in a car?

nanoe refers to the in-car air purifier, more precisely, it is the nano-sized electrostatic atomized water particles, which are generated by applying high voltage to separate water molecules. nanoe is characterized by high moisture content, small particle size, weak acidity, stability, and abundant OH oxygen ions. The following are the five major advantages of nanoe: 1. Small particle size and weak acidity: With a size of only 5-20nm, nanoe can penetrate deep into fibers and the stratum corneum, surrounding and inhibiting allergens (such as pollen, dust mite carcasses, feces, etc.). 2. Stability: nanoe nano-sized electrostatic atomized water particles are less likely to combine with oxygen and nitrogen in the air compared to ordinary negative ions, allowing them to stably exist in the air and neutralize bacteria, resulting in a longer-lasting effect that can reach every corner of the room. 3. Abundant OH ions: Since most bacteria contain hydrogen ions, nanoe, which is rich in OH hydroxyl groups, can extract hydrogen ions, and the combination of hydrogen and OH hydroxyl groups forms water (OH+H→H2O), thereby inhibiting bacteria. 4. Fresh scent: After the in-car nano-sized electrostatic atomized water particle generator is running, you will notice a faint, indescribable scent when you get close, which is unique and refreshing. 5. Comfortable airflow: The airflow produced by the in-car nano-sized electrostatic atomized water particle generator is not strong, so it can only be used as an air purifier rather than a fan, but this also contributes to its silent operation.
